as to what is involved, its a case of me removing the seats and lifting the carpet for laying the cable (and vice versa), passing the power cable through into the engine bay, fitting the inline fuseholder and connecting to the battery, sorting out the earth, laying the remote cables to the headunit and the RCA leads, tidying cables, connecting up the amp and sub, testing connections and then setup the sub on the headunit.

I think looking at it, it could be a 3 ish hour job as i'm pretty sure thats how long it took to fit my sub - components took me 4 hours to do properly i think
